The purpose of this resolution is to formally condemn the Iranian government for its violent actions against peaceful protesters, its ongoing human rights abuses, and its support for extremist groups in the Middle East. It aims to bring attention to the serious issues faced by the Iranian people and to reaffirm the commitment of the United States to human rights and democratic values. Key provisions of the resolution include a condemnation of the Iranian government's violent repression of protests, which have reportedly led to thousands of deaths and numerous detentions.
